How you can Select the Right Payment Gateway for Your Online Business

A payment gateway is a service that processes credit card payments for e-commerce sites, acting as the bridge between your business and the monetary institutions involved in the transaction. Given its importance, choosing the right gateway can significantly impact your online business’s profitability, customer satisfaction, and overall growth. Here’s methods to navigate the choice process effectively.

Understand Your Enterprise Needs

Earlier than diving into the specific options of various payment gateways, it’s essential to assess your corporation needs. Consider the next questions:

What is your target market? Should you plan to sell internationally, you’ll want a gateway that helps a number of currencies and international payment methods.

What is your sales volume? High-volume companies might have a gateway that gives competitive transaction fees, while smaller companies would possibly prioritize gateways with lower setup costs.

What kind of products or services do you offer? Digital products, subscriptions, and physical items all have different needs when it involves payment processing.

Understanding these points of your business will guide you in selecting a gateway that aligns with your particular requirements.

Key Options to Consider

After you have a clear understanding of your online business needs, you’ll be able to start evaluating payment gateways primarily based on several key features:

Security and Compliance Security ought to be your top priority when selecting a payment gateway. Look for a gateway that is PCI-DSS compliant, which ensures that the gateway meets the Payment Card Business Data Security Standard. This compliance is crucial for protecting your prospects’ payment information. Additionally, consider gateways that offer fraud detection and prevention tools to further safeguard your transactions.

Ease of Integration Your chosen payment gateway should seamlessly integrate with your present website, shopping cart, and different e-commerce tools. Many popular e-commerce platforms, like Shopify, WooCommerce, and Magento, have preferred payment gateways that offer easy integration. Be certain that the gateway you select is suitable with your current setas much as avoid pointless development prices and delays.

Transaction Fees and Costs Payment gateways come with varied costs, together with setup charges, monthly charges, and transaction fees. Some gateways charge a share of every transaction, while others have a flat fee per transaction. It’s essential to match these costs and calculate how they will impact your backside line. For companies with high transaction volumes, even a small difference in fees can add as much as significant savings.

Supported Payment Methods Your payment gateway ought to help the payment methods which are most popular amongst your goal customers. This typically contains credit and debit cards, but may also extend to digital wallets like PayPal, Apple Pay, and Google Pay, as well as local payment methods for worldwide markets. The more payment options you offer, the more likely you are to transform visitors into customers.

Customer Expertise A seamless and person-friendly payment expertise can greatly enhance buyer satisfaction and reduce cart abandonment rates. Look for gateways that offer a smooth checkout process, with minimal redirects and quick processing times. Some gateways also enable for custom branding, which may help keep a consistent brand expertise throughout the purchase process.

Recurring Billing and Subscriptions If your small business operates on a subscription model, you’ll want a payment gateway that supports recurring billing. This characteristic lets you automatically cost customers at common intervals, making it simple to manage subscriptions and memberships.

Customer Assist Glorious customer assist is vital, particularly when you encounter any issues with your payment gateway. Look for providers that provide 24/7 support through multiple channels, together with phone, electronic mail, and live chat. Responsive customer help can save you time and forestall potential revenue loss in the occasion of technical difficulties.

Consider Future Growth

Finally, select a payment gateway that may scale with your business. As your online store grows, your payment processing wants will likely change. Go for a gateway that gives flexible solutions and may handle increased transaction volumes without compromising performance. Additionally, consider whether or not the gateway gives advanced options, akin to multi-currency assist, that you simply may want as you expand into new markets.
